Our scientific goals are to understand (1) the composition and chemical properties of the atmosphere, (2) the impacts of natural and human activities, and (3) the implications for air quality and climate. Our approach involves (1) modeling atmospheric chemistry at global and regional scales and (2) analyses of atmospheric observations from surface sites, aircrafts, and satellites.
